Kali Linux Server Optimizasyonu - Performans ve Güvenlik İyileştirme Rehberi
Kali Linux Server Optimizasyonu
Kali Linux, siber güvenlik uzmanları ve penetrasyon testleri için geliştirilmiş güçlü bir Linux dağıtımıdır. Kali Linux’u bir sunucu ortamında kullanmak, yüksek performans ve kesintisiz çalışma gerektirir. Komuta Cloud olarak, Kali Linux serverlarınızın optimizasyonu için en etkili yöntemleri ve yapılandırma ipuçlarını sizlerle paylaşıyoruz.
1. Sistem Güncellemeleri ve Paket Yönetimi
Kali Linux serverınızın performans ve güvenliği için en temel adım, sistem güncellemelerinin düzenli yapılmasıdır.
sudo apt update && sudo apt upgrade -y
Güncel paketler, hata düzeltmeleri ve güvenlik yamalarını içerdiğinden, kritik öneme sahiptir.
2. Gereksiz Servislerin Devre Dışı Bırakılması
Sunucuda otomatik başlayan ve gereksiz çalışan servisler kaynak tüketimini artırır.
Servis durumlarını görmek için:
systemctl list-units --type=service --state=running
Gereksiz servisleri kapatmak için:
sudo systemctl disable servis_adi
sudo systemctl stop servis_adi
Bu sayede CPU ve RAM kaynaklarınızı optimize etmiş olursunuz.
3. Performans İzleme ve Kaynak Yönetimihtop, top, iotop gibi araçlar ile kaynak kullanımını izleyin. Yüksek CPU veya bellek kullanan işlemleri tespit edip önlem alın.
4. Ağ Ayarları ve Firewall Konfigürasyonu
Sunucu güvenliği için ağ katmanı yapılandırması şarttır. Kali Linux üzerinde ufw veya iptables ile firewall ayarları yaparak yalnızca gerekli portları açmalısınız. Örnek ufw komutları:
sudo ufw enable
sudo ufw allow ssh
sudo ufw deny 23
5. SSH Güvenliği
SSH üzerinden bağlantılar sunucuya erişim için kritik öneme sahiptir.
- Parola yerine SSH anahtarı kullanın
- Root ile doğrudan bağlanmayı kapatın (
PermitRootLogin no) - Varsayılan portu değiştirin (örneğin 22’den farklı bir port)
Fail2Bangibi araçlarla brute force saldırılarını önleyin
6. Dosya Sistemi Optimizasyonu
SSD kullanımı ve dosya sistemi ayarları performansı doğrudan etkiler. Gereksiz log dosyalarını temizleyin, disk kullanımını düzenli kontrol edin.
df -h
sudo journalctl --vacuum-time=7d
7. İzleme ve Log Yönetimi
Sunucu sağlığı ve güvenliği için logları merkezi olarak takip edin. Komuta Cloud olarak, log analiz araçları öneriyoruz.
Sonuç
Kali Linux server optimizasyonu, hem performans hem de güvenlik için düzenli bakım ve doğru yapılandırma gerektirir. Komuta Cloud’un sunduğu rehber ve destek ile Kali Linux sunucunuzu maksimum verimle çalıştırabilirsiniz.